Definition
A shanker is a makeshift knife or sharp weapon, often created from everyday materials, used typically in prison settings.
Sample Sentences
- The prisoner was caught attempting to use a shanker made from a toothbrush.
- He fashioned a shanker out of metal scraps, which he hid under his bed.
- During the inspection, the guards discovered a shanker concealed in the inmate's clothing.
- In the gritty novel, the protagonist armed himself with a shanker for protection.
- The documentary showcased the dangers of shankers in the correctional system.
